BLOT – Old Delhi::New Media
Overview
The fellowship project is located within the spatial and conceptual dimensions of Old Delhi and what was once the Walled City. Steeped in history and overflowing with modern use, this area of Delhi is inspirational at many levels – social, economic, political and cultural. The fellowship project is an attempt to create new audiovisual content that expresses a compact experience of this area through multiple forms of media, including a live performance.. The fellowship group is part curated and part awarded, and consists of new practitioners from the domains of visual arts, VJing, film making, electronic music, design and urban thinking. Participants
1. 2 people crew from the VJ collective 4YourEye (Vienna, Austria) – VJ/Film-maker
2. Gaurav Malaker (BLOT) – Electronic Musician / Producer and DJ
3. Nucleya (aka Udyan Sagar) – Electronic Musician / Producer and DJ
4. Ayaz Basrai – Interior Designer and Live Sketching
5. 4 X awarded fellows based on a call for entries and recommendations from peer group.
Duration
Possible dates: 20th-27th Feb
5 days of field work + synthesis in Delhi
2 days of studio work + performance preparation
1 performance night and project sharing session in Delhi
Benefits of this fellowship
Opportunity to co-create a performance project and / or co-author new content (eg: book / dvd / music / artwork…)
